Middle School Teacher in South Riding Charged with Drunk in Public
A Loudoun County teacher was charged with drunk in public on Monday, November 14, 2011, by the Loudoun County Sheriff’s Office.
A member of the Loudoun Sheriff’s School Resource Officer Unit responded to J. Michael Lunsford Middle School in South Riding around 2:45 p.m. Monday afternoon after school personnel reported a teacher was believed to be under the influence of alcohol.
Radhakrishnan Sivaramapillai, 46, of Centreville, a physics teacher at the school, was found to be under the influence of alcohol and was charged with drunk in public.
